Addie, the canonical reason for the graphical difference between the two films is- the first grid was a corporate construct created on QDOS/DOS. The new grid was a creation of Kevin Flynn and didnt use a standard architecture. It was an extension of his personality, not bound by Encom.

Gesundheit! Do you sneeze when looking at something really bright? Sometimes I’ll sneeze for five minutes straight! “Photic sneeze reflex is also known, somewhat humorously, as autosomal dominant compelling helio-ophthalmic outburst (ACHOO syndrome). It's a condition characterized by successive sneezing induced by bright light. This is different from a normal sneeze, which is triggered by an infection or an irritant.”
